Trying to conceive #2. Fell pregnant quickly with DC 1 (cycle 3) and didn't do any testing or tracking other than keeping a note of day 1 AF so I'd know my dates. We just had regular sex - easily done when you're child free!

This time I'm still BF #1 and I've had a two very early MC. I'm already on cycle 7 and tbh we don't have time to have sex every day. I'd ideally like a small ish age gap and DS is already 18 months so we need to get things moving.

Obviously complete novice but thinking about ovulation tests so we can prioritise days. How do people use them, in terms of do you test every single day or just a few days in the cycle? How to you know when to test?

I generally use clear blue or FRER pregnancy tests as they're easy to use so would naturally probably choose clear blue ovulation but they seem expensive if I need to test on lots of days.

Can anyone point me in the right direction please?

We're cycle 7 of trying for number 2 as well :) ..also had multiple early losses, I think bf still (even though a lot less) is making my luteal phase short (this month I had a super faint early positive at 8dpo and then my period started :( longest it's been was 13 days last month (had been gradually getting longer so thought it was returning to normal 🙈

I've always used ovulation tests as I love knowing what's going on (I also temp to confirm ovulation as you can have multiple surges in a cycle)

I use the one step ones from Amazon and take 1 a day at about 10am if possible then when they start to darken I take 2 a day about 10am and then about 4pm :)

I just starting using the clear blue 4 fertile day ones. I started to test on CD9 and I got a flashing smiley CD11 - CD16 for high fertility and peak at CD17. I started to test twice a day once I for them flashing one. I have found them easy to use. They are expensive as you say but I find the sticks hard to use and I would be rubbish tracking my temp as I am not a good sleeper!
